Traffic piles up in snowy South Bend for Indiana-Notre Dame playoff opener 12 hours before kickoff

More than 12 hours before kickoff of the first-ever game in a dozen-team College Football Playoff, a line of traffic has piled up in South Bend in the snow awaiting kickoff of Notre Dame versus Indiana. 

The in-state rivalry game between the biggest school in the Hoosier State and the independent powerhouse kicks off at 7 p.m. local time, with the campus in Bloomington three hours away from South Bend. 

The snow on the ground and coming down from the sky did not stop those wanting an early view of the white-clad Notre Dame Stadium away from campus. 

A line of cars waiting to park for a football game more than half a day away shows the craziness of college football. 

The matchup between 11-1 teams is the biggest game in Indiana’s football history, with no close second. The Hoosiers had never won double-digit games before 2024 in one season. 

The matchup is so big that no extended wait time and no weather conditions will keep some away from being close to the stadium, with tons more traffic expected throughout the day.

The in-state foes also have only met one time on the field since 1958, a measly nonconference clash in 1991, making the clash incredibly special to those who call the Hoosier State home. 

Traffic should hit a fever pitch around 5 p.m., as those making the drive from Bloomington come to town after commencement ceremonies. Two hours before kickoff is also a typical time for those wanting to tailgate arrive.
